Sec. 217. Support for defense innovation activities of the North Atlantic Treaty Organization

Subject to the availability of appropriations, the Secretary of Defense, acting through the Under Secretary of Defense for Research and Engineering, is authorized to make funds available to the North Atlantic Treaty Organization for the joint fund established for the Defence Innovation Accelerator for the North Atlantic initiative (commonly known as DIANA ). Note later than six months after the date of the enactment of this Act, and every six months thereafter until the date specified in subsection (c), the Secretary of Defense shall submit to the Committees on Armed Services and Foreign Affairs of the House of Representatives and the Committees on Armed Services and Foreign Relations of the Senate a report on expenditures and activities related to carrying out the requirements of this section.
The authority under this section shall terminate on the date that is five years after the date of the enactment of this Act.
